Java自学之路
环境真的会影响到一个人。
16年9月,正式开启了本科两年的生活。我曾以为我的舍友和我一样,专科打打游戏混混日子。后来才知道来自各个高校的舍友,皆为省赛免考入学。因为经常参加省赛,彼此之间也互相认识。从那时,我感到了来自身边前所未有的压力。
我本应该躲在角落,感受弱者的黑暗。但我的舍友,没有因为我技术菜而孤立我。那时我对Java比较感兴趣,他们给我找了Java视频,教我做笔记。从那时,我开始晚上在宿舍自学Java。对于Java我算是零基础,专科的Java课基本上都在玩手机,而且书上的知识不足以用于工作。所以自学是很好的一个选择。
有时候也会一起网一开黑,但大多数的时候都是拒绝他们,他们也开玩笑说我不合群,说我偷偷学习不和他们打游戏。我只会日常统一回复:我要是免考我早就不学了。其实,他们一直也在学习,一直参加比赛,一直考证,我也随着他们的脚印一路向前。
Java提供集合类:
*它的一个长度是可以改变
*能存储任意的对象。
*长度是随着你元素的增加而增加
数组和集合区别?
*1.数组能存基本数据类型,和引用类型
*2.集合当中只能存放引用数据类型,直接放,也会自动帮你装箱(把基本数据类型转成对象)
🚀接口继承关系和实现
集合类存放于Java.util包中,主要有3种:set(集)、list(列表包含Queue)和map(映射)。
1.Collection:Collection是集合List、Set、Queue的最基本的接口。
2.Iterator:迭代器,可以通过迭代器遍历集合中的数据
3.Map:是映射表的基础接口